 | #include <iostream> | 
 | #include <string> | 
 | #include <unordered_set> | 
 |  | 
 | #include "src/reader/wgsl/parser_impl.h" | 
 | #include "src/writer/wgsl/generator.h" | 
 |  | 
 | #define ASSERT_EQ(A, B)                                  \ | 
 |   do {                                                   \ | 
 |     decltype(A) assert_a = (A);                          \ | 
 |     decltype(B) assert_b = (B);                          \ | 
 |     if (assert_a != assert_b) {                          \ | 
 |       std::cerr << "ASSERT_EQ(" #A ", " #B ") failed:\n" \ | 
 |                 << #A << " was: " << assert_a << "\n"    \ | 
 |                 << #B << " was: " << assert_b << "\n";   \ | 
 |       __builtin_trap();                                  \ | 
 |     }                                                    \ | 
 |   } while (false) | 
 |  | 
 | #define ASSERT_TRUE(A)                                 \ | 
 |   do {                                                 \ | 
 |     decltype(A) assert_a = (A);                        \ | 
 |     if (!assert_a) {                                   \ | 
 |       std::cerr << "ASSERT_TRUE(" #A ") failed:\n"     \ | 
 |                 << #A << " was: " << assert_a << "\n"; \ | 
 |       __builtin_trap();                                \ | 
 |     }                                                  \ | 
 |   } while (false) | 
 |  | 
 | [[noreturn]] void TintInternalCompilerErrorReporter( | 
 |     const tint::diag::List& diagnostics) { | 
 |   auto printer = tint::diag::Printer::create(stderr, true); | 
 |   tint::diag::Formatter{}.format(diagnostics, printer.get()); | 
 |   __builtin_trap(); | 
 | } | 
 |  | 
 | extern "C" int LLVMFuzzerTestOneInput(const uint8_t* data, size_t size) { | 
 |   std::string str(reinterpret_cast<const char*>(data), size); | 
 |  | 
 |   tint::SetInternalCompilerErrorReporter(&TintInternalCompilerErrorReporter); | 
 |  | 
 |   tint::Source::File file("test.wgsl", str); | 
 |  | 
 |   // Parse the wgsl, create the src program | 
 |   tint::reader::wgsl::ParserImpl parser(&file); | 
 |   parser.set_max_errors(1); | 
 |   if (!parser.Parse()) { | 
 |     return 0; | 
 |   } | 
 |   auto src = parser.program(); | 
 |   if (!src.IsValid()) { | 
 |     return 0; | 
 |   } | 
 |  | 
 |   // Clone the src program to dst | 
 |   tint::Program dst(src.Clone()); | 
 |  | 
 |   // Expect the demangled AST printed with to_str() to match | 
 |   ASSERT_EQ(src.to_str(), dst.to_str()); | 
 |  | 
 |   // Check that none of the AST nodes or type pointers in dst are found in src | 
 |   std::unordered_set<tint::ast::Node*> src_nodes; | 
 |   for (auto* src_node : src.ASTNodes().Objects()) { | 
 |     src_nodes.emplace(src_node); | 
 |   } | 
 |   std::unordered_set<tint::sem::Type*> src_types; | 
 |   for (auto* src_type : src.Types()) { | 
 |     src_types.emplace(src_type); | 
 |   } | 
 |   for (auto* dst_node : dst.ASTNodes().Objects()) { | 
 |     ASSERT_EQ(src_nodes.count(dst_node), 0u); | 
 |   } | 
 |   for (auto* dst_type : dst.Types()) { | 
 |     ASSERT_EQ(src_types.count(dst_type), 0u); | 
 |   } | 
 |  | 
 |   // Regenerate the wgsl for the src program. We use this instead of the | 
 |   // original source so that reformatting doesn't impact the final wgsl | 
 |   // comparison. | 
 |   std::string src_wgsl; | 
 |   { | 
 |     tint::writer::wgsl::Generator src_gen(&src); | 
 |     ASSERT_TRUE(src_gen.Generate()); | 
 |     src_wgsl = src_gen.result(); | 
 |  | 
 |     // Move the src program to a temporary that'll be dropped, so that the src | 
 |     // program is released before we attempt to print the dst program. This | 
 |     // guarantee that all the source program nodes and types are destructed and | 
 |     // freed. ASAN should error if there's any remaining references in dst when | 
 |     // we try to reconstruct the WGSL. | 
 |     auto tmp = std::move(src); | 
 |   } | 
 |  | 
 |   // Print the dst program, check it matches the original source | 
 |   tint::writer::wgsl::Generator dst_gen(&dst); | 
 |   ASSERT_TRUE(dst_gen.Generate()); | 
 |   auto dst_wgsl = dst_gen.result(); | 
 |   ASSERT_EQ(src_wgsl, dst_wgsl); | 
 |  | 
 |   return 0; | 
 | } |
